 The demise of Kevin Arthur Bennett, who was 65 years old at the time of his death on October 23, 2022, is something that his family wishes to announce with the utmost sorrow. Kevin was born in Mt. Forest, Ontario, and he received a degree in Chemical and Biochemical Engineering from the University of Western Ontario. Kevin was a graduate of the university. In the oil and gas industry in Calgary, Kevin had a long and fruitful career that was filled with success.

Kevin began his journey into the world of recreational aviation when he was just 15 years old, when he became a glider pilot. At the most recent time, he was a member of the Falcon Warbirds in Arizona, where he proudly flew his historic Stearman biplane that was used during World War II.

Kevin was passionate about his association with the Calgary Stampeders football team, where he had the opportunity of sharing in three Grey Cup Championships. This was only one of the many activities and interests that Kevin had.
